Obituary

Mr. Glenn Alton Overstreet, 61 of Valdosta, GA and formerly a long time resident of Lake City, passed away unexpectantly on Monday, June 29, 2015 at the South Georgia Medical Center in Valdosta. Glenn was currently working as the Sales Manager at Hunter Printing in Lake City. He enjoyed fishing, traveling, nature and spending time with his family. Glenn was preceded in death by his mother, Sarah Overstreet and one brother, James Cox.

Survivors include his beloved companion, Autumn Miller, Valdosta, GA; his father, Vernon Overstreet (Ann), High Springs, FL; one son, Scott Overstreet (Tramesa), Shelter Island, NY; one daughter, Jolene Tibbetts (Jonathan), Whitesboro, NY; three sisters, Lucille Smith, Stanford, KY, Louise Manning, Lincoln County, KY and Frances Cox, Louisville, KY; six grandchildren, Olivia and Nathaniel Overstreet, and Alex, Ava, Adeline and Adler Tibbetts; and numerous extended family and friends also survive.

Memorial services will be conducted on Friday, July 3, 2015 at 2:00 PM in the chapel of Gateway-Forest Lawn Funeral Home with Maxie Williams, associate pastor of Southland Church in Valdosta, GA, officiating. In lieu of flowers donations may be made online to the American Heart Association. Arrangements are under the direction of GATEWAY-FOREST LAWN FUNERAL HOME, Lake City.
